    An #ARIYONAbeforeafter from this boy’s bedroom. (S An #ARIYONAbeforeafter from this boy’s bedroom. (Swipe left for before)

The biggest change here? We flipped the bed placement entirely.

Before:
• the bed blocked movement and made the room feel tighter
• bulky furniture + dark curtains made the space feel heavier than it was

After:
• the new bed position opened up the layout
• a full-height wardrobe streamlined the storage
• soft neutrals + layered textures made the room feel calmer and brighter
• wall lights freed up bedside space and added a boutique-hotel vibe

Sometimes the smartest design move isn’t adding more.
It’s simply rethinking the plan.

    An #ARIYONAbeforeafter from this balcony. (Swipe 👈 An #ARIYONAbeforeafter from this balcony. (Swipe 👈🏻 for before)

From drying rack zone to “just five more minutes with my coffee” zone ☕🌿

This narrow balcony needed to work harder without feeling crowded.
So we kept the layout light and simple:

• a swing chair for lazy evenings and long phone calls
• compact side table for coffee/books/snacks/random life admin
• layered plants to soften all the concrete around

Coz we think even the skinniest balconies can become the favourite corner of the house.
